Description

Using previous configure.yml logs to pin-point when ubuntu-latest changed from 20.04 to 22.04:

  • 2022-12-02T01:51:20.8819798Z Image: ubuntu-20.04 — last success
  • 2022-12-02T13:46:45.3899378Z Image: ubuntu-22.04 — first failure

There are multiple problems:

  • configure.yml: Python 3.6 no longer available (for cmake 3.4 testing). When changing to Python 3.9, there is boost compilation error (related to variant or boost/mpl).
  • configure.yml: cmake 3.4 no longer working because of missing libidn11.
  • ci.yml: Python 3.6 no longer available; valgrind testing broken.

General: it does not make much sense to test Python 3.6, cmake 3.4, valgrind with Python 3.9 (all very or somewhat outdated) on the "tatest" platform.

Opinion: it will be best to pin those indefinitely, modernize valgrind testing with the latest platform & Python (when someone gets to it), and drop cmake 3.4 and Python 3.6 entirely.

Conservative resolution: change ubuntu-latest to ubuntu-20.04, but only as required to resolve breakages.

Commit cdfd995 confirms that we get back to all-green by systematically changing all ubuntu-latest to ubuntu-20.04.

I'll try to make the changes more selective, to only address breakages.
